Get the full PDF sample copy of the report: (Includes full table of contents, list of tables and figures, and graphs):- https://www.verifiedmarketreports.com/download-sample/?rid=508078/?utm_source=South-korea-wordpress&utm_medium=309&utm_country=South-Korea South Korea High Temperature Foaming Agent Market By Type Segment Analysis The high temperature foaming agent market in South Korea is primarily classified into chemical-based and physical-based foaming agents, each serving distinct industrial applications. Chemical foaming agents typically involve compounds that decompose or react at elevated temperatures to produce gas, facilitating foam formation. Physical foaming agents, on the other hand, rely on volatile substances that vaporize under heat, creating foam structures.
